1 Wolfberry and Red Date Tea
A large handful of wolfberry and 6 red dates. Rinse the wolfberry and red dates. Tear the red dates with your hands, put them in a cup, and brew with boiling water. , cover and simmer for about 5 minutes, you can add a small amount of rock sugar to taste.
Function: Red dates nourish the body and qi, nourish blood and calm the mind; wolfberry nourishes the kidneys and yin. This tea not only nourishes the kidneys, but also nourishes the blood and improves beauty.
2 Wolfberry and Longan Tea
Appropriate amount of wolfberry, 5-8 longan, and a small amount of rock sugar. Wash away the dust from the wolfberries, peel the longan shells, put the ingredients together into a tea cup, brew with boiling water, add rock sugar, and simmer for 5-10 minutes.
Effects: wolfberry nourishes the liver and kidneys, longan nourishes the heart and spleen, replenishes qi and blood, and nourishes the kidneys. Both are excellent kidney-tonifying products.
